Chicago, Ill.. - The UIC softball team fell to No. 23 DePaul, 5-0, on a rainy afternoon at Cacciatore Stadium in Lincoln Park.

Blue Demon pitcher Becca Heteniak (21-6) tossed a no-hitter with 10 strikeouts.

UIC pitcher Carly DeMarco falls to 3-5 in the circle. The freshman totaled one strikeout in two innings of work. Whitney Orellana replaced DeMarco in the bottom of the third inning.

DePaul took an early 3-0 lead in the bottom of the first inning on three-run home run to centerfield from Sandy Vojik.

Vojik tacked on a run in the bottom of the third inning on a solo shot to right field.

With runners on first and third in the fourth, Amber Patton stole second and Vojik stole home to give the Blue Demons a 5-0 advantage.

The Flames head to Detroit for a three-game series this weekend in Michigan.
